Mountain biking around Pfullingen offers diverse terrain at the foot of the Swabian Alb, characterized by rolling hills, dense forests, and the Echaz River valley. The region provides direct access to the Albrand and Alb plateau, featuring distinctive cone-like hills such as Achalm and Georgenberg. Mountain bike trails often incorporate natural elements like rocks and roots, providing varied experiences. The landscape includes numerous viewpoints and natural reserves, making it a compelling destination for outdoor enthusiasts.

The mountain bike trails around Pfullingen offer a diverse range of terrain, characteristic of the Swabian Alb foothills. You'll encounter rolling hills, dense forests, and paths along the Echaz River valley. Many routes feature natural elements like rocks and roots, providing a varied and engaging experience. The region also includes distinctive cone-like hills such as Achalm and Georgenberg, adding to the topographical variety.
There are nearly 50 dedicated mountain bike trails around Pfullingen. This extensive network caters to various skill levels, from moderate to difficult, ensuring a suitable option for most riders.
Yes, Pfullingen offers trails for different skill levels. While many routes are moderate, there are at least 7 trails classified as easy, making them suitable for beginners or those preferring a less strenuous ride. These routes still allow you to enjoy the scenic beauty of the Swabian Alb.
For advanced riders seeking a challenge, Pfullingen offers routes with significant elevation gain and technical sections. The Griesinger Weg Ascent – View from Imenberg loop from Pfullingen is a difficult 36.7 km trail with nearly 960 meters of ascent, providing a demanding experience. The region's bike park is also described as demanding, with various difficulty levels for training.
Absolutely. Pfullingen is surrounded by distinctive hills like Achalm and Georgenberg, as well as the Albtrauf escarpment, all offering numerous viewpoints. Routes like the View of Achalm – View from Imenberg loop from Pfullingen provide expansive views of these prominent features. The Schönberg (with the Schönbergturm observation tower) and Wackerstein also offer breathtaking panoramas.
The region around Pfullingen is rich in natural attractions. You can encounter impressive natural monuments like the Güterstein waterfall, which cascades approximately 20 meters, or the spectacular Urach Waterfall. The area also features unique tufa formations and caves such as the Nebelhöhle. Additionally, you might pass by medieval castle ruins like Hohenurach Castle Ruins.

Yes, many mountain bike routes in Pfullingen are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end in the same location. Examples include the View of Pfullingen – Firstwald Trail loop from Pfullingen and the Göllesberg Trail – Göllesberger Steige loop from Pfullingen, offering convenient circular rides.
While specific cafes or pubs directly on every trail are not detailed, the region does offer options. For instance, the Maultaschenwirt at the Nebel Cave is a restaurant located near one of the area's natural attractions, providing a place to refuel after your ride.
The duration of mountain bike tours in Pfullingen varies depending on the route and your pace. Many moderate trails, such as the Arbachtal Cycle Path – View from Mädlesfels loop from Reutlingen, can take around 2 hours. Longer or more challenging routes, like the Griesinger Weg Ascent – View from Imenberg loop from Pfullingen, might take over 3.5 hours to complete.
